North Star
On the outside, this Northstar fridge looks like an old-fashioned appliance from the 1950s. Inside, it's ultra-modern. Pick from six models and eight unusual colors (Candy Red, Flamingo Pink, White, Mint Green, Textured Black, Robin's Egg Blue, Buttercup Yellow). Add the BrewMaster draft kit, which is factory installed to your Northstar fridge to turn it into an in-home brewery. (Note that this item is not eligible for all free shipping offers.)
Created and constructed in North America. Find your Northstar refrigerator with a retro 1950s range from Elmira Stove Works and get the look of yesterday today.

Unique Appliances
Unique Appliances designs refrigerators and freezers with various styles and colors to fit any style. They also provide a variety of power sources such as solar, propane and electric. The company is now an international leader in off-grid appliances and focuses on meeting the needs of those who live in remote areas, such as cabins and fishing camps and hunting areas. Their products include a variety of fridges and freezes stoves, cooktops and stoves and portable units.

Smeg
Smeg is synonymous with Italian-inspired technology and design. Its 1950's Retro collection includes refrigerators, dishwashers and ovens that reflect the sexy hues, rounded forms and glamour of the time. Appliances made by Smeg have been awarded numerous design awards and are considered to be cult products around the globe. In the past, Smeg's collaboration with important designers such as Mario Bellini, Renzo Piano, Guido Canali and Marc Newson has created a brand that is associated with elegant and sleek everyday objects.
